Sump Pump Relocation in Mobile, AL
Sump pump relocation services involve moving an existing sump pump to a new position within a property to improve drainage, prevent flooding, or accommodate renovations. This service covers a variety of projects, including shifting the sump pump away from high-traffic areas, upgrading an outdated system, or adjusting the discharge location to better suit the landscape. Property owners typically want to understand the scope of work involved, the potential impact on existing drainage systems, and any necessary preparations before the relocation process begins.
Before requesting sump pump relocation, homeowners should consider the current setup of their drainage system, including the location of the sump pit and discharge point. It's important to evaluate how the move might affect water flow and ensure proper drainage away from the foundation. Additionally, understanding any plumbing or electrical adjustments needed, as well as the property’s landscape and grading, can help determine the best new location for the sump pump to ensure effective operation and long-term reliability.

Sump Pump Relocation Questions
Why would someone need sump pump relocation? Sump pump relocation may be necessary to improve drainage, prevent flooding, or accommodate basement renovations.
What are common reasons for moving a sump pump? Moving a sump pump can address issues like poor drainage, basement flooding, or changes in property layout.
Is sump pump relocation a complex process? Yes, it involves disconnecting, rerouting discharge lines, and ensuring proper placement for effective operation.
What should property owners consider before relocating a sump pump? Consider the new location’s drainage, accessibility, and how it will connect to existing discharge systems.
